Summary

Marketing a mobile app is crucial for its success, especially given the intense competition with over five million apps available on major app stores. The global spend on app marketing is projected to surpass $90 billion, highlighting the importance of reaching the right audience. Cost Per Install (CPI) networks, a popular model among mobile app marketers, play a significant role by charging advertisers only when users install the app, enhancing the efficiency of user acquisition efforts. These networks, such as Adcash, Adikteev, and AppLovin, offer advanced targeting and real-time optimization to ensure effective campaigns. Each platform provides unique features, such as Adikteev's focus on retargeting inactive users and AppLovin's use of AI for centralized ad mediation, ensuring cost-effective user growth. The summary of various CPI networks and their offerings emphasizes the importance of ongoing campaign monitoring and optimization to not only acquire installations but also ensure user engagement and retention, leveraging platforms like Luciq for performance tracking and user behavior analysis.
